a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Region
diff options
context:
space:
mode:
authorJustin Clark-Casey (justincc)2013-09-17 00:02:36 +0100
committerJustin Clark-Casey (justincc)2013-09-20 21:39:20 +0100
commit7a142217543e7d1066d2d8f70a926483d0bf40a9 (patch)
tree550df485a35c75d62d70fd1471308595d762deba /OpenSim/Region
parentReinsert comments about possible race conditions when sending bulk inventory ... (diff)
downloadopensim-SC_OLD-7a142217543e7d1066d2d8f70a926483d0bf40a9.zip
opensim-SC_OLD-7a142217543e7d1066d2d8f70a926483d0bf40a9.tar.gz
opensim-SC_OLD-7a142217543e7d1066d2d8f70a926483d0bf40a9.tar.bz2
opensim-SC_OLD-7a142217543e7d1066d2d8f70a926483d0bf40a9.tar.xz
Fix issue in recent 3f0fa9f7 where the code start adding unknown user cache entries with no name
Diffstat (limited to 'OpenSim/Region')
-rw-r--r--OpenSim/Region/CoreModules/Framework/UserManagement/UserManagementModule.cs5
1 files changed, 3 insertions, 2 deletions
diff --git a/OpenSim/Region/CoreModules/Framework/UserManagement/UserManagementModule.cs b/OpenSim/Region/CoreModules/Framework/UserManagement/UserManagementModule.cs
index 25e8d69..63f78ac 100644
--- a/OpenSim/Region/CoreModules/Framework/UserManagement/UserManagementModule.cs
+++ b/OpenSim/Region/CoreModules/Framework/UserManagement/UserManagementModule.cs
@@ -602,8 +602,11 @@ namespace OpenSim.Region.CoreModules.Framework.UserManagement
602 user.LastName = "@unknown"; 602 user.LastName = "@unknown";
603 } 603 }
604 } 604 }
605
605 if (parts.Length >= 2) 606 if (parts.Length >= 2)
606 user.FirstName = parts[1].Replace(' ', '.'); 607 user.FirstName = parts[1].Replace(' ', '.');
608
609 AddUserInternal(user);
607 } 610 }
608 611
609 // To avoid issues with clients, particularly Hypergrid ones, permanently caching 612 // To avoid issues with clients, particularly Hypergrid ones, permanently caching
@@ -618,8 +621,6 @@ namespace OpenSim.Region.CoreModules.Framework.UserManagement
618// user.FirstName = "Unknown"; 621// user.FirstName = "Unknown";
619// user.LastName = "UserUMMAU4"; 622// user.LastName = "UserUMMAU4";
620// } 623// }
621
622 AddUserInternal(user);
623 } 624 }
624 } 625 }
625 626